‘Resident Evil 5′ Versus mode now available

April 6th, 2009, 9:13 am by Jayson Peters
The wait for new Resident Evil 5 content is over. The new online multiplayer Versus mode became available to download on Xbox LIVE and PlayStation Network on Tuesday, April 7.

The newest Resident Evil will allow you to fight your friends online...for a price.For 400 Microsoft Points on Xbox LIVE or $4.99 on the PlayStation Network, Resident Evil fans can go up against each other for the most terrifying Versus mode to date.

Versus allows up to four players to match wits in online battles across two very different game types. Slayer’s Rule is a point-based game that challenges players to kill Majinis. In Survivor’s Rule, players hunt the most dangerous game, each other! Players can begin the hunt as Chris, Sheva or other secret characters, and choose from either one-on-one or two-versus-two team matches for either of the two gameplay styles.

‘Resident Evil 5′ ships 4 million units

March 18th, 2009, 1:36 pm by Jayson Peters

Capcom’s headquarters in Osaka, Japan, announced Monday that the initial worldwide shipment of Resident Evil 5 surpassed more than 4 million units, making it the biggest launch for any of the Resident Evil games to date.

The company says this now brings the global tally of Resident Evil games to more than 40 million units since the series debuted in March 1996. Additionally, the three Resident Evil motion pictures have achieved combined sales of more than $300 million and the CG film Resident Evil: Degeneration has shipped more than 1.5 million copies.

The dark side of DLC

March 13th, 2009, 4:52 pm by Chris "KeL" Adams

I suppose it was only a matter of time before all the success and profit that has come from video gaming’s downloadable content market brought out the greed in companies. While not the only offender, Capcom’s “Resident Evil 5″ clocks in as the latest villain.

The game just hit stores on Friday the 13th and Capcom is already talking about the upcoming DLC. In a few weeks, three new multiplayer modes will be released for online play at a cost of $4.99 (PS3) or 400 MS points (Xbox 360). Read the rest of this entry »

PlayStation Network adds NBC Universal content

March 10th, 2009, 5:46 pm by Jayson Peters

PlayStation Network logoStarting today, PlayStation 3 and PSP owners can buy movies from Universal Studios and TV shows from NBC Universal.

Examples of content available for download include the movies Milk, Role Models, Hellboy II: The Golden Army and the television series Battlestar Galactica, Heroes, The Office, 30 Rock and Eureka.

‘Dead Rising’ again for Xbox 360, PS3, PC

February 9th, 2009, 2:24 pm by Jayson Peters

Capcom today confirmed that Dead Rising 2 is in development for three different gaming platforms: the Xbox 360, PlayStation 3 and Windows. The sequel to the 1.5 million-plus selling Dead Rising will “take the franchise to a new level of zombie-killing fun with tens of thousands of zombies, the all new gambling paradise of Fortune City to explore and conquer plus a host of new in-game objects that can all be used as deadly weapons to stave off the zombie assault.” Read the rest of this entry »

Ubisoft announces ‘Call of Juarez’ prequel

January 13th, 2009, 9:27 pm by Jayson Peters

Ubisoft Call of Juarez Bound in BloodFeeling lucky, punks?

Ubisoft has announced Call of Juarez: Bound in Blood, a prequel to the action shooter Call of Juarez. The game will be available for the Xbox 360, PlayStation 3 and Windows later this year.

Call of Juarez: Bound in Blood transports players from a ravaged Civil War-era Georgia to the Aztec ruins of Mexico where players take on the personas of the McCall brothers “in an intense storyline full of greed, lust and lawlessness.”

The Boss comes to ‘Guitar Hero’

January 13th, 2009, 5:32 pm by Jayson Peters

Bruce Springsteen (AP)Two songs from rocker Bruce Springsteen will be up for download Jan. 27 for Guitar Hero World Tour.

The career-defining 1975 hit “Born to Run” and the brand-new song “My Lucky Day” will be available as a free Track Pack during the first week after the new album “Working on a Dream” is released.

Then, starting Feb. 5, the Track Pack will be available for sale on Xbox 360 and PlayStation 3 system and the songs will be sold as singles on Wii.
